The studies were conducted from 2004 to 2005 in the experimental station and the crop high yield physiological lab of Shandong Agricultural University, Taian, china. Fenghua1, widely planting peanut variety, was chosen in this study. The experiment designed in field experiment combining with pool experiment. The effects of applying amount and proportion of N,P,K and Ca fertilization on peanut yield, kernel quality and some physiological characteristics were studied. Changes of fat, protein and total sugar in kernel were also investigated. The main results were as follows.1 Different applying amount of N, P, K and Ca fertilizer on some physiological characteristics and yield in peanut1.1 Effect of different applying amount of N, P, K and Ca on plant character Different fertilizer affected the vegetation growth differently, Ca could control vegetation growth of peanut, in favor of preventing over growth and falling over. N, P and K had no prominent effect on the main stem height and cotyledonary branch length. Fertilizer could reduce the number of branch, have advantage of improving plant types, avoid redundant branches affecting aeration and sunlight transmission.1.2 Different applying amount of N, P, K and Ca fertilizer on some physiological characteristics in peanutDifferent applying amount of N, P, K and Ca increased the content of chl(a+b) in leaves during pod setting and filling stage, especially Ca.
